Hi all,

Starting next sprint, the Orvik device-firmware update channel splits into "stable" and "canary" tracks. Plugin authors targeting the Helmsgate SDK should pin to stable unless you need the new descriptor API, which ships to canary first. Rollouts pause automatically if device check-in failure rates exceed two percent. Update your manifests before the cutover; unpinned plugins default to stable. Questions go to the Helmsgate plugin forum. The canary build rolling out this week is identified below.

session token of kahog-bahif = htk9_f63daec35

MEMO — Heads of Department

Re: Retiring the Fenwick Slate line

Folks, it's official: the Slate tablet line winds down at the end of Q2. Sales have been soft for three quarters and the Osprey range covers the same use cases better. Support continues for existing customers for eighteen months, so brief your teams accordingly and don't promise anything beyond that. Marketing will handle external messaging — please don't get ahead of them. Here's the part to keep strictly internal.

management briefing: Headcount on the Belix team goes from 60 to 93 by the end of November. Gross margin on Belix came in at 23 percent against a plan of 47 percent.

### Consent banner not appearing (Tilvane rollout)

If a customer reports the Tilvane consent banner missing, first confirm their region flag in the Quorrel admin panel. Flags sync hourly; a manual resync usually fixes it. To trigger a resync, call the flags endpoint with POST and authenticate using the support bearer token below.

session JWT of fajof-bahop = eyJhbGciOiJIUzI1NiIsInR5cCI6IkpXVCJ9.eyJzdWIiOiIqgHoPSIn0.DAyxzh8y